Kyoto's Long-Established Store: Sasai Gen Shoten Carioca Tote Bag Made in Japan A long-selling product from Sasai Gen Shoten, a long-established Kyoto store founded in Meiji 35 (1902). This is a tote bag from the "Carioca" series. It features a unique color that was achieved by pursuing difficult dyeing techniques, a color that cannot be replicated elsewhere. This is a masterpiece made with "Carioca," a special fabric with an elegant plain weave, using the special "3-stage dyeing" technique where a single thread is dyed in three colors.
